Output 32b893d79ed82ce336c94423ef2aed66e2ccfda369d5d995d5a89a81331e7f43:1

value
9984731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ac28452fe81aeaa75b5df025d81cb7f7b93c61d1 OP_EQUAL
address
3HPJPZkTd48M4VfdaTywuzvFwChzztPjvG
transaction
32b893d79ed82ce336c94423ef2aed66e2ccfda369d5d995d5a89a81331e7f43
spent
true